Discharges of red nucleus neurons were analyzed in the cat during voluntary muscle contractions performed under isometric and anisometric conditions. The observations established: (1) that neurons of the red nucleus modulate their firing in advance of the motor output under both conditions; (2) that increased activity of these neurons is specific to the direction of the force exerted ; (3) that this increase is primarily related to the magnitude of the rate of force change generated by the animal.
